**Q: Why does Matchbright sometimes pause for a second mid-match?**

That's garbage collection. The matcher holds a big in-memory candidate graph, and full GC cycles can stall request threads for 400–900ms. It's known, mostly harmless, and tuned quarterly — so please don't "fix" heap flags in your first week. If you see pauses over 2s, that's worth flagging to the Corewright team. Current GC settings and the pause dashboard are linked here:

dashboard of hadug-bahif = https://grafana.paliqworks.corp/view/display/job/41c137a73b0b

Building access — basement archive room (Dunmore Court). Contractors working in the basement may pass through the archive corridor but must not handle boxed records. Sign in at the goods entrance, wear your contractor lanyard visibly, and keep the fire door on the stairwell closed behind you. Dust sheets are stored in the cupboard opposite the lift. The archive room door is on a keypad and opens with the code below.

badge for tahog-kagaf: bdg-KV-0

## Session Handling: The Great FD Leak Hunt

If your Quillbox plugin keeps sessions open past teardown, you're probably leaking file descriptors. We chased one of these for two weeks — turned out a plugin held a socket ref inside a retry closure. Always call `session.release()` in your finalizer, even on error paths. To verify your plugin's cleanup against the staging broker, run the fd-audit harness with the token below.

login token, tagef-tagep: eyJhbGciOiJIUzI1NiIsInR5cCI6IkpXVCJ9.eyJzdWIiOiIBXyeYEoalzIn0.6TI7VhOJMHm9